fix for dropping unused default argument assignment

This commit is contained in:
Oleg Nechaev 2021-05-25 19:07:32 +02:00
parent eff45eac0e
commit ccfbf97e6f

View File

@ -6342,7 +6342,7 @@ merge(Compressor.prototype, {
} else if (trim) {
log(sym.name, "Dropping unused default argument {name}");
argnames.pop();
} else if (i > default_length) {
} else if (i >= default_length) {
log(sym.name, "Dropping unused default argument assignment {name}");
sym.name.__unused = true;
argnames[i] = sym.name;